Denton residents can now receive real-time text updates for service requests made through the Denton 311 system. This new feature aims to improve communication and efficiency by notifying residents about the status of their inquiries. Additionally, the Denton 311 app offers waste reminders to alert residents when to set out their trash and recycling carts, as well as notify them of any collection delays due to holidays or severe weather.

Launched in April 2025, Denton 311 is a citywide initiative designed to enhance customer service by providing a simple way for residents to access non-emergency assistance and city-related information.
